Lagrange multipliers are a key concept in optimization theory, used to find the maximum or minimum value of a function subject to equality constraints. They are particularly useful in problems involving linear or nonlinear constraints, and provide a powerful tool for solving complex optimization problems.

The gradient descent algorithm is a popular technique for finding the minimum value of a function. It is typically used when the function is differentiable and the goal is to find the optimal solution quickly. However, if the function is non-differentiable or the solution requires a more complex analysis, other techniques such as linear programming or dynamic programming may be more suitable.

How do I interpret the results of an optimization problem?
Interpreting the results of an optimization problem requires a clear understanding of the context and the specific goal of the problem. It is essential to consider the constraints, the function being optimized, and the values obtained from the optimization process to ensure that the solution is feasible and meaningful.

Single-variable optimization involves finding the maximum or minimum value of a function of one variable, whereas multi-variable optimization involves finding the maximum or minimum value of a function of multiple variables. This distinction is crucial in understanding the complexity of the problem and the techniques used to solve it.
